fre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

數(shù)據(jù)結(jié)構(gòu)電梯模擬-展示頁(yè)

2025-06-26 07:04本頁(yè)面
  

【正文】 d,Moving,Decelerate,Waiting}。E,Action a) 操作結(jié)果:輸出電梯動(dòng)作信息。E,WQueue w[5][2]) 操作結(jié)果:輸出當(dāng)前狀態(tài)。E,WQueue w[5][2]) 操作結(jié)果:進(jìn)入新乘客。E,WQueue w[Maxfloor+1][2]) 操作結(jié)果:進(jìn)行乘客的進(jìn)出電梯活動(dòng)。} 高樓模塊實(shí)現(xiàn)電梯和乘客之間的互交功能。EleOpenDoor(Elevator amp。EleAchieved(Elevator amp。RequireBelow(Elevator const amp。RequireAbove(Elevator const amp。EleStatus(Elevator const amp。EleFloor(Elevator const amp。CountOver(Elevator amp。ElevatorRun(Elevator amp。EleDecide(Elevator amp。DestoryEle(Elevator amp。ADT Elevator數(shù)據(jù)對(duì)象:D={ai∈電梯信息,I=1,2,…,n,n≥0}基本操作:InitEle(Elevator amp。Q,int floor)。每層各有兩個(gè)等待隊(duì)列,分別為上樓隊(duì)列和下樓隊(duì)列。ADT Estack數(shù)據(jù)對(duì)象:D={ai∈乘客信息,I=1,2,…,n,n≥0}數(shù)據(jù)關(guān)系:R={ai1,ai|ai1,ai∈D,i=2,…,n}基本操作:略。e) 操作結(jié)果:返回乘客進(jìn)入時(shí)間。e) 操作結(jié)果:返回乘客進(jìn)入時(shí)間。e) 操作結(jié)果:返回乘客進(jìn)入的樓層。e) 操作結(jié)果:判斷該乘客是否去往高層。p) 操作結(jié)果:該乘客離開(kāi)系統(tǒng)。p) 操作結(jié)果:生成新的乘客。e,ClientStatus) 操作結(jié)果:輸出乘客信息。四、【實(shí)驗(yàn)環(huán)境】Windows 7, VC++五、【測(cè)試數(shù)據(jù)及其結(jié)果】 乘客類型反映乘客的所有屬性。人和電梯的各種動(dòng)作均要耗費(fèi)一定的時(shí)間單位(簡(jiǎn)記為t):有人進(jìn)出時(shí),電梯每隔40t測(cè)試一次,若無(wú)人進(jìn)出,則關(guān)門(mén)關(guān)門(mén)和開(kāi)門(mén)各需要20t每個(gè)人進(jìn)出電梯均需要25t電梯加速需要15t如果電梯在某層靜止時(shí)間超過(guò)300t,則駛回1層候命。對(duì)于在電梯內(nèi)的乘客,用五個(gè)乘客棧來(lái)實(shí)現(xiàn),該乘客要去哪一層,就把他放在相應(yīng)編號(hào)的棧中,對(duì)應(yīng)變量為EleStack[0…4]。對(duì)每個(gè)人來(lái)說(shuō),他有一個(gè)能容忍的最長(zhǎng)等待時(shí)間,一旦等候電梯時(shí)間過(guò)長(zhǎng),他將放棄。(3)、電梯內(nèi)的五個(gè)目標(biāo)層按鈕對(duì)應(yīng)的變量為:CallCar[0..4]。除了地下層外,每一層都有一個(gè)要求向下的按鈕除了第四層外,每一層都有一個(gè)要求向上的按鈕。五個(gè)樓層由下至上依次稱為地下層、第一層、第二層、第三層和第四層,其中第一層是大樓的進(jìn)出層,即是電梯的“本壘層”,電梯“空閑”時(shí),將來(lái)該層候命。三、【基本要求】(1)、模擬某校五層教學(xué)樓的電梯系統(tǒng)。這是一個(gè)離散的模擬程序,因?yàn)殡娞菹到y(tǒng)是乘客和電梯等“活動(dòng)體”夠成的集合,雖然他們彼此交互作用,但是他們的行為是基本獨(dú)立的。棧和隊(duì)列及其應(yīng)用——電梯模擬實(shí)驗(yàn)三數(shù) 據(jù) 結(jié) 構(gòu)課程實(shí)驗(yàn)報(bào)告 姓名:陳東學(xué)號(hào):070612146目 錄一、【實(shí)驗(yàn)?zāi)康摹?3二、【問(wèn)題描述】 3三、【基本要求】 3四、【實(shí)驗(yàn)環(huán)境】 3五、【測(cè)試數(shù)據(jù)及其結(jié)果】 3六、【實(shí)驗(yàn)源代碼】 5 一、【實(shí)驗(yàn)?zāi)康摹繋椭鷮W(xué)生熟練掌握線性表的基本操作在鏈表結(jié)構(gòu)中的實(shí)現(xiàn),熟練進(jìn)行各種鏈表的操作和應(yīng)用。二、【問(wèn)題描述】設(shè)計(jì)一個(gè)電梯模擬系統(tǒng)。在離散的模擬中,一模擬時(shí)鐘決定每個(gè)活動(dòng)體的動(dòng)作發(fā)生的時(shí)刻和順序,系統(tǒng)在某個(gè)模擬瞬間處理有待完成的各種事情,然后把模擬時(shí)鐘推進(jìn)到某個(gè)動(dòng)作預(yù)定要發(fā)生的下一個(gè)時(shí)刻。該樓有一個(gè)自動(dòng)電梯,能在每層停留。五個(gè)樓層從下到上的編號(hào)為:0、4。對(duì)應(yīng)的變量為:CallUp[0..3]和CallDown[1..4]。(2)、電梯一共有七個(gè)狀態(tài),即正在開(kāi)門(mén)(Opening)、已開(kāi)門(mén)(Opened)、正在關(guān)門(mén)(Closing)、已關(guān)門(mén)(Closed)、等待(Waiting)、移動(dòng)(Moving)、減速(Decelerate)。乘客可隨機(jī)地進(jìn)出于任何層。對(duì)于在樓層內(nèi)等待電梯的乘客,將插入在等候隊(duì)列里,每一層有兩個(gè)等候隊(duì)列,一隊(duì)要求向上,一隊(duì)要求向下,用鏈隊(duì)列來(lái)實(shí)現(xiàn)。(4)、模擬時(shí)鐘從0開(kāi)始。(5)、按時(shí)序顯示系統(tǒng)狀態(tài)的變化過(guò)程:發(fā)生的全部人和電梯的動(dòng)作序列。ADT Client數(shù)據(jù)對(duì)象:D={ai∈乘客信息,I=1,2,…,n,n≥0}數(shù)據(jù)關(guān)系:R={ai1,ai|ai1,ai∈D,i=2,…,n}基本操作:PrintClientInfo(Client const amp。CreatClient(Client *amp。DestoryClient(Client *amp。GoAbove(Client const amp。CInfloor(Client const amp。CInTime(Client const amp。COutfloor(Client const amp。} 乘客棧類型電梯內(nèi)的乘客用乘客棧表示,去不同樓層的乘客放在不同的棧中。} 等候隊(duì)列類型在電梯外等待的乘客用等待隊(duì)列表示。與一般隊(duì)列不同的是在基本操作中加入了放棄操作CGiveUp(WQueue amp。 電梯類型表示電梯的各個(gè)屬性和所有動(dòng)作。E) 操作結(jié)果:初
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1